Ingredients
  

1 lb ground beef

1 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ese

1/2 cup cream cheese, softened

1 clove garlic, minced

1 teaspoon garlic powder

1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ce

1 teaspoon onion powder

1 package (10 oz) refrigerated biscuit dough

1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ese

2 tablespoons fresh parsley, chopped

Salt and pepper to taste

Cooking spray or oil for greasing

Instructions
 

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and grease a muffin tin or baking sheet with cooking spray or oil.

    In a large mixing bowl, combine the ground beef, sharp cheddar cheese, cream cheese, minced garlic, garlic powder, Worcestershire sauce, onion powder, salt, and pepper. Mix until all ingredients are well incorporated.

      Open the package of biscuit dough and separate it into individual biscuits. Flatten each biscuit to approximately 1/4 inch thick.

        Place a spoonful of the beef and cheese mixture into the center of each biscuit.

          Carefully fold the edges of the biscuit over the filling and pinch to seal tightly, ensuring no filling leaks out.

            Place the filled biscuits seam-side down in the greased muffin tin or on the baking sheet.

              Once all biscuits are filled and placed, sprinkle the tops with grated Parmesan cheese and chopped parsley for added flavor.

                Bake in the preheated oven for 15-20 minutes, or until the biscuits are golden brown and cooked through.

                  Remove from the oven and let cool for a few minutes before serving.

                    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 15 mins | 35 mins | Serves 4-6

                      - Presentation Tips: Serve the bombs warm on a rustic wooden platter. Garnish with additional parsley and serve with a side of your favorite dipping sauce, such as marinara or ranch dressing, for a fun twist!
